- Glaucoma is a category of various ophthalmic diseases that can cause vision loss by damaging the optic nerve in one or both eyes.
- Causes vary by type; in common types, intraocular fluid pressure can gradually rise and damage the optic nerve, while some are related to other diseases or congenital factors.
- The primary mechanism is explained as intraocular pressure and abnormal fluid drainage putting strain on the optic nerve to progress damage, but high intraocular pressure alone does not determine glaucoma.
- Representative types include open-angle glaucoma, as well as angle-closure and congenital glaucoma; commonly, optic nerve damage and visual field abnormalities may appear.
- Risks vary depending on age, family history, racial/ethnic background, hypertension, diabetes, etc., and the intraocular pressure that the optic nerve can withstand also differs per individual.
- In the early stages, there may be no symptoms or they may progress slowly, making them difficult to notice; if untreated, it can worsen starting from the peripheral vision to the central vision and eyesight. Sudden severe eye pain, blurred vision, redness, or nausea may require emergency evaluation.
- Diagnosis is conducted within a broad framework that evaluates the optic nerve and visual field together through a comprehensive eye exam, including dilated fundus examination, visual field test, and intraocular pressure measurement.
- Glaucoma cannot be definitively confirmed or ruled out by intraocular pressure readings alone, as it can occur even at normal intraocular pressure; therefore, optic nerve and visual field findings must be interpreted alongside individual baselines.
- Management focuses on regular comprehensive eye exams and controlling intraocular pressure to slow optic nerve damage, with follow-up intervals determined according to risk and test results.
- Currently, the goal for glaucoma is management rather than a complete cure, and early treatment may help slow the progression of vision loss.
